
As the ongoing season of the Noctilucent clouds 2015 slowly comes to its maximum, I could finally enjoy one of the most wonderful night with this phenomenon over the Seč reservoir. It was 10/11 July 2015, very hot summer night, when I noticed the first structures of NLCs over the northern horizon. The structures were so prominent, that even local fishermen were shocked by the uncommon view. The clouds were visible until local midnight, but came back just an hour after again and took the stage just until the dawn. What an incredible night, indeed… Used Canon 6D Baader IR modified, Samyang 24 mm, f2.8, ISO 1600-3200 with equivalent exposures.
